Match Commentary

  • 0': First Half begins.
  • 7': Substitution, Novorizontino. Pablo Dyego replaces Robson because of an injury.
  • 11': Goal! Novorizontino 1, Athletico Paranaense 0. Pablo Dyego (Novorizontino) right footed shot from the centre of the box to the centre of the goal following a set piece situation.
  • 45'+3': First Half ends, Novorizontino 1, Athletico Paranaense 0.
  • 45': Substitution, Athletico Paranaense. Patrick replaces Felipinho.
  • 45': Substitution, Athletico Paranaense. Renan Peixoto replaces Alan Kardec.
  • 45': Substitution, Athletico Paranaense. Tevis Gabriel replaces Isaac.
  • 48': Bruno Zapelli (Athletico Paranaense)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
  • 60': Substitution, Novorizontino. Nathan Fogaça replaces Matheus Frizzo.
  • 60': Substitution, Novorizontino. Rodrigo Soares replaces Igor Formiga.
  • 62': Hayen Palacios (Athletico Paranaense) is shown the yellow card for a bad foul.
  • 64': Goal! Novorizontino 1, Athletico Paranaense 1. Renan Peixoto (Athletico Paranaense) right footed shot from the right side of the box to the bottom left corner. Assisted by Luiz Fernando with a headed pass.
  • 69': Substitution, Athletico Paranaense. Raul replaces Falcão.
  • 74': Goal! Novorizontino 2, Athletico Paranaense 1. Pablo Dyego (Novorizontino) right footed shot from the centre of the box to the centre of the goal. Assisted by Luís Oyama with a cross.
  • 77': Substitution, Novorizontino. Fábio Matheus replaces Luís Oyama.
  • 77': Substitution, Novorizontino. Lucca replaces Pablo Dyego.
  • 81': Second yellow card to Hayen Palacios (Athletico Paranaense) for a bad foul.
  • 85': Substitution, Athletico Paranaense. Kevin Velasco replaces Luiz Fernando.
  • 90'+6': Second Half ends, Novorizontino 2, Athletico Paranaense 1.
